Eric, that titan you posted up there is clearly a support. That PL is just to have SOMETHING in case someone closes up on you. A role of a support shouldn't change if you add minor backup weapons. However, a TB or two would make it an All-Around titan.
Support weapons are great, no denying that, I love them etc., but in most cases shooting begins at ranges below 15 hexes or so, especially if your enemy is a CC titan trying to sneak on you. Only if you have a very good luck with the terrain having wide open plains plus a nearby mountaintop for you can you expect to dish enough damage to stop him early enough.
Besides, even Assault titans usually close in one full hex while that GM6/LRM12 waits to reload. Therefore I concluded that having a range advantage doesn't really matter THAT much in duels. Short range weapons tend to dish out damage faster once in range anyway.. Agreed, the Morningstar with a max range of 5 (two Teslas) is easy prey for supports, but still..

Support is not exactly a range-related definition, but more of a role-related one. The pinboard gives the range-related definition. It has been slightly rearranged in WS, according to Larkin. I think it is better this way. It might be a support or not, depending on how you use it, or if you're playing team or duel.
